The Importance of Confined Space Spotters

2 min read

Confined space work is inherently hazardous, necessitating strict safety protocols. In this context, the role of confined space spotters is crucial. These professionals are vital for ensuring the safety of workers in confined environments such as tanks, silos, pits, or pipelines. This article explores the key responsibilities and importance of confined space spotters in Australian industries.

Ensuring Worker Safety

The primary role of confined space spotters is to ensure the safety of workers inside confined spaces. They are responsible for maintaining constant communication with those inside, monitoring their well-being, and ensuring that the environment remains safe for the duration of the work. Their vigilance is crucial in promptly identifying and responding to emergencies.

Compliance with Safety Regulations

In Australia, occupational health and safety regulations stipulate strict guidelines for confined space work. Confined space spotters play a significant role in ensuring compliance with these regulations. They help in enforcing safety measures, such as ensuring proper ventilation and checking that all workers are using the necessary personal protective equipment.

Emergency Response and Rescue Preparedness

One of the critical responsibilities of confined space spotters is to be prepared for emergency situations. They are often the first to detect potential hazards and are trained in initiating emergency response procedures. Their readiness and quick action can be life-saving in situations like gas leaks, collapses, or worker incapacitation.

Training and Expertise

Becoming a confined space spotter requires specialised training. They need to be knowledgeable about the hazards associated with confined spaces, skilled in using monitoring equipment, and adept at emergency response procedures. Continuous training ensures that they stay updated on the best practices and new safety technologies.
